Kafka链路追踪在物联网领域的应用价值是什么?

在物联网(IoT)高速发展的今天,如何实现海量数据的实时处理和高效传输成为了关键问题。而Kafka链路追踪技术,作为大数据处理领域的重要工具,其在物联网领域的应用价值日益凸显。本文将深入探讨Kafka链路追踪在物联网领域的应用价值,并通过实际案例分析,展示其在提高物联网系统性能、优化数据传输等方面的优势。

一、Kafka链路追踪技术概述

Kafka链路追踪技术,是基于Apache Kafka的一种分布式追踪系统。它通过在分布式系统中插入追踪点,收集系统中的关键信息,从而实现对系统运行状态的实时监控和问题定位。Kafka链路追踪具有以下特点:

  1. 分布式追踪:支持分布式系统中的跨进程、跨机器追踪,适用于物联网等大规模分布式系统。
  2. 实时监控:实时收集系统运行数据,快速定位问题,提高系统稳定性。
  3. 高效性能:采用高效的存储和查询机制,保证追踪数据的实时性和准确性。
  4. 易于集成:与Kafka无缝集成,方便实现数据采集、存储和查询。

二、Kafka链路追踪在物联网领域的应用价值

  1. 实时数据处理:物联网设备产生的海量数据需要实时处理和传输。Kafka链路追踪可以帮助物联网平台实时监控数据传输过程,确保数据在各个环节的准确性和完整性。

  2. 故障排查:物联网系统复杂,故障排查难度大。Kafka链路追踪可以实时收集系统运行数据,快速定位故障发生位置,提高故障排查效率。

  3. 性能优化:通过分析Kafka链路追踪数据,可以发现系统瓶颈,优化系统性能,提高系统稳定性。

  4. 数据可视化:Kafka链路追踪可以将系统运行数据可视化,方便用户直观了解系统运行状态,便于进行数据分析和决策。

  5. 安全监控:Kafka链路追踪可以实时监控系统访问日志,及时发现异常行为,提高系统安全性。

三、案例分析

以某智能家居平台为例,该平台采用Kafka链路追踪技术实现设备数据实时处理和传输。以下为应用场景:

  1. 实时监控设备状态:通过Kafka链路追踪,平台可以实时监控智能家居设备的运行状态,如温度、湿度、光照等,确保设备正常运行。

  2. 故障排查:当设备出现故障时,平台可以快速定位故障发生位置,缩短故障排查时间。

  3. 性能优化:通过分析Kafka链路追踪数据,平台发现数据传输过程中存在瓶颈,优化了数据传输策略,提高了系统性能。

  4. 数据可视化:平台将设备运行数据可视化,用户可以直观了解设备运行状态,便于进行决策。

  5. 安全监控:Kafka链路追踪实时监控系统访问日志,发现异常行为,及时采取措施,保障系统安全。

四、总结

Kafka链路追踪技术在物联网领域的应用价值巨大,可以帮助企业实现实时数据处理、故障排查、性能优化、数据可视化和安全监控等功能。随着物联网的不断发展,Kafka链路追踪技术将在物联网领域发挥越来越重要的作用。

猜你喜欢:Prometheus